Coordination protocol
The operator runs one Claude session per plugin repo and relays between them. To keep three independent sessions converged without cross-repo writes (mirrors the maskinrommet feedback-register pattern):
- Single source of truth =
spec.md. The convention is defined once, here. No plugin redefines it locally; a plugin's local OKF doc references this file. (Mirrors the global rule: don't invent local mechanisms; extend the shared one.) - This log is the cross-repo state. Convention version, decisions, per-plugin conformance status, open coordination items. All three sessions read it.
- No writing crosses repo boundaries. Each session writes only its own repo. The catalog is shared but needs a per-session go. A plugin records its own conformance in its own STATE/changelog; the operator relays it here.
- Operator = relay + truth-source. Convention changes are proposed by any session, written here (with go), and the operator carries "convention changed → re-check conformance" to the other sessions.
- Two version markers (spec §12):
okf_version(upstream Google OKF) and this convention's own version. Either bump → log it below → each plugin re-checks. (A third spec-§12 marker, the optionalokf_layout, is a plugin-own layout snapshot — not a version; it triggers no cross-plugin re-check.) - Conformance is verified, not asserted. A plugin's status only moves to 🟢 after its bundle passes
the shared acceptance gate
catalog/scripts/okf-check.mjs(spec §7) —node catalog/scripts/okf-check.mjs <bundle-root>→ exit 0. On a relayed conformance landing, run the gate against that plugin's bundle and record the result here. Evidence-based flips only (operator verification-plikt).

Landing protocol — how a sibling records conformance
When your plugin's bundle actually conforms (the work of step 4, done in your own session):
- Record it in your own repo (STATE/changelog) — as the handoff already instructs.
- Update THIS file (your own catalog-go): set your row in the status table above to
🟡 → "claims conformant @
<commit>, bundle<path>, awaiting gate-verification". - A linkedin-studio session then runs the shared gate against your bundle —
node catalog/scripts/okf-check.mjs <path>— and, on exit 0, flips your row to 🟢 with the proof.
This puts the landing signal in the one shared doc, so the operator need not hand-carry status, and any session sees the truth on its next read. Honest limit: there is no live push-notification across separate sessions — a landing is discovered when a session next reads this log (a linkedin-studio session is told to check it at start; see its STATE). Self-flipping straight to 🟢 is not the protocol; 🟢 is reserved for the independent gate-verified step (operator verification-plikt).

Distilled architecture notes (OKF round, 2026-07)
Durable conclusions from the cross-repo round (full working context retained by the catalog session):
- One form, two depths. A flat bundle is a degenerate depth-1 of the spec §3 tree, not a separate form.
- A shared fixture-suite is blocked on three things: a sibling's golden-test invariant, a commons-owned ingest spec, and this convention's own unimplemented per-level rule.
- Discovery, not placement. The bundle marker is the root
index.md+okf_version; resolution is explicit param → plugin config → environment → search root. The marker itself is inert. - A closed
typevocabulary is a writer requirement, not a form requirement — it constrains thetypevalue, not the field-set. - The parity check was actually run and was green — but at lift-time, against okr's own fixtures, at bundle-verdict granularity. "Spec-derived" is the load-bearing word, not "spec-owned": the corpus is derived from the spec, not certified by any one implementation.
- No artifact may self-certify parity. Parity is a gate's output over a corpus, never a claim in a file's header or comment.
- Vendoring requires a provenance pointer (source repo + SHA), a CI gate, and upstream-first fixes.
